Version 58, last updated by kuki_ at Dec 10 11:39 2008 UTC

Space tags: tikz  ruby  pgf  LaTeX  tex  monkeybars  parser  lexer  antlr  editor 

ToDo


Wiki dotyczące projektu powinno wkrótce zostać rozbudowane. W międzyczasie proponuję obejrzeć postępy w budowaniu gramatyki tikza.
Tematy jakie planuje omówić tu w najbliższym czasie to:

Na razie skupiam się na budowaniu samej gramatyki i jej parsera, gdyż uznałem to za rzecz najważniejsza i zarazem najtrudniejszą (przynajmniej na obecnym etapie prac). Aktualnie znajduje się ona w fazie rozwoju umożliwiającej rozpoznawania dowolnego pliku TeX-a/LaTeX-a, z uwzględnieniem bloków, makr, list opcji i parametrów, etc. Dokładam wszelkich starań aby działała ona również dla plików które nie do końca potrafi rozpoznać, co powinno znacząco podnieść niezawodność programu. Teraz przechodzę do dodawania do gramatyki reguł odpowiedzialnych za wykrywanie i przetwarzanie poleceń ściśle związanych z tikzem (a więc tym co tak naprawdę nas interesuje).
Etap kodowania będzie fazą następną. Oczywiście nie zapominam również o analizie i projektowaniu, ale fazy te są po części zakończone, a po części równoległe do fazy budowania gramatyki. Niedługo powinna pojawić się jakaś dokładniejsza ich dokumentacja.
Jednocześnie zapraszam do składania uwag czy to do istniejącej, czy też przyszłej funkcjonalności oraz budowy programu :) Można to robić zarówno mailowo, jak i poprzez system wiadomości (zakładka Messages) co pozwoli zachować wszystkie informacje (w tym ważne dyskusje i uwagi) w jednym miejscu,.

No comments yet. >